Understanding the Importance of Ignition Coils
The ignition coil is a vital component of your outboard motor’s ignition system. It transforms the battery’s low voltage into the high voltage needed to create a spark in the spark plugs. I learned that a high-quality ignition coil ensures a strong spark, leading to better fuel combustion and improved engine performance.
Types of Ignition Coils
While searching for the best ignition coil, I discovered there are mainly two types:
- Conventional Ignition Coils: These are the older style and are typically found in older Mercury models. They work well but can be less efficient than newer technologies.
- Coil-On-Plug (COP) Ignition Coils: These are more common in newer outboards. They are designed to be mounted directly on the spark plug, providing a more efficient spark and better overall performance.
I decided to opt for the COP style for my newer model because of their superior efficiency and reliability.

Installation Tips
Installing an ignition coil might seem daunting, but I found it to be quite straightforward. Here are some tips based on my experience:
- Safety First: Always disconnect the battery before starting any electrical work on your outboard.
- Follow Instructions: Make sure to follow the manufacturer’s installation instructions carefully.
- Check Connections: After installation, I double-checked all connections to ensure everything was secure before reconnecting the battery.
